Main Panel Replacement in Prescott Valley, AZ
Main panel replacement services involve upgrading or replacing the main electrical panel that distributes power throughout a property. This service is commonly requested during home renovations, after electrical issues such as frequent tripping or outdated panels, or when increasing electrical capacity to support new appliances or systems. Property owners should understand the importance of ensuring the panel can handle their current and future electrical needs, as well as the safety implications of outdated or damaged panels. Proper replacement can improve electrical reliability and reduce the risk of electrical hazards.
Before requesting main panel replacement, homeowners often want to know about the condition of their existing panel, the compatibility of a new panel with their home’s wiring, and any necessary permits or inspections. It’s also helpful to consider the size and capacity of the new panel to accommodate future electrical demands. Clarifying these details ensures the replacement process aligns with safety standards and property requirements, providing a reliable foundation for electrical systems in Prescott Valley, AZ, and surrounding areas.

Main Panel Replacement Questions
What is main panel replacement? It involves removing and installing a new electrical service panel to ensure safe and reliable power distribution in a property.
When should a main panel be replaced? Replacement is recommended if the panel is outdated, shows signs of damage, or causes electrical issues such as frequent breaker trips.
What types of properties typically need main panel replacement? Residential homes and commercial buildings that have aging panels or require upgraded electrical capacity often need this service.
What are common signs a main panel needs replacement? Signs include rust, burning smells, frequent breaker trips, or visible damage to the panel or wiring.
